ORDER : The Court Made the following order :- The petitioners, who apprehend arrest at the hands of the respondent police for the offences punishable under Section 3(4) of Motor Spirit and High Speed Diesel (Regulation of Supply and Distribution and Prevention of Malpractices) Order, 2005 and Section 7(1)(a)(ii) of the Essential Commodities Act, 1955, in Crime No. 35 of 2022, seek anticipatory bail.
2. The case of the prosecution is that on 25.04.2022 when the Inspector of Police, Salem CSCID made a surprise visit to Chithambaram Thottam, he found that the petitioners and other accused were involved in mixing of diesel with crude oil. Hence the case.
3. The learned counsel appearing for the petitioners would submit that the first petitioner is the owner and the fourth petitioner is the cleaner of the Lorry and they have no involvement in the said occurrence. However, they have been arrayed as accused in this case.
4. The learned Government Advocate (Criminal Side) submitted that the petitioners and other accused were caught red handed while they were mixing diesel with crude oil. Hence, he vehemently opposed to grant anticipatory bail to the petitioners.
5. Taking note of the facts and circumstances, this Court is inclined to grant anticipatory bail to the petitioners with certain conditions.
